Output 63d80ad0576ceecaae40361cfb348cbddfc885f51e7185d42150b28094f8c7dd:0

value
637851834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66899ecb464a3229bb69f663999a9bee66bd8a3d OP_EQUALVERIFY OP_CHECKSIG
address
LUa83oeRZJBytHXJx8hsuaDKLTNt7rCYpS
transaction
63d80ad0576ceecaae40361cfb348cbddfc885f51e7185d42150b28094f8c7dd
spent
true